Troubleshooting Common Issues
Even with careful installation and testing, it's possible to encounter issues with your trailer wiring system from time to time. Common problems include malfunctioning lights, brakes that don't engage properly, and turn signals that don't work consistently. If you encounter any of these issues, don't panic – refer to the troubleshooting section of the diagram for guidance on how to resolve them.
Start by carefully inspecting each wire and connector for signs of damage or corrosion. If any wires or connectors are damaged, they should be replaced before proceeding with any further troubleshooting. Next, carefully check each wire connection to ensure it is secure and free from any corrosion or debris.
If you're still experiencing issues after checking the wiring connections, it's possible that the problem lies elsewhere in the electrical system. Use a multimeter to test the continuity of each wire and connector, paying close attention to any readings that indicate a break in the circuit. If a break is detected, carefully trace the wire back to its source and repair or replace any damaged sections.
